gpt4 book ai didi

conditional-breakpoint - 如何在spyder中设置条件断点?

转载 作者:行者123 更新时间:2023-12-04 15:56:57 34 4
gpt4 key购买 nike

在开放的互联网上找到答案应该非常简单,但显然不是。你如何在 spyder (anaconda) 中设置条件断点?

例如这里是代码的一小部分:

   if elem.name == "p":
for b_elem in elem.select('b'):
if not re_date.match(b_elem.text):
speaker = b_elem.text.strip(':')

我想在 speaker 等于 'Foreign National Offenders (Exclusion from the UK) Bill' 时设置一个条件断点

我试着在演讲者旁边设置红点,右键单击并像这样编辑条件断点:speaker == 'Foreign National Offenders (Exclusion from the UK) Bill'

但是代码并没有停在这个断点处。我想知道为什么。有谁知道如何正确设置它?

谢谢

最佳答案

调试器在您放置断点的行处停止,评估该行之前。因此,要根据变量“speaker”的值停止调试,您应该在定义“speaker”的行下方的一行中插入条件断点。

关于conditional-breakpoint - 如何在spyder中设置条件断点?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/51381706/

34 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com